基于Web技术的毕业设计管理系统研究与实现

基于Web技术的毕业设计管理系统研究与实现

论文摘要

随着教育产业化的逐步推进和高校规模的不断扩大,教学管理工作的有效加强和教学资源的合理利用成为各个高校的关注重点。在高校的教育管理方面,尤其是在学生的成绩管理、学籍管理中都使用了网络化管理手段,因此,基于管理系统、分布式网络的毕业设计管理也逐渐发展起来,尤其是各个学校的扩招,学校的占地逐渐增大,很多学校都存在很多个校区,人工管理非常不方便,同时由于网络教育的兴起,远程教育过程中的毕业设计管理工作也逐渐增大,因此,毕业设计管理系统已经成为人们研究的热点。计算机技术的发展为毕业设计管理系统的开发提供了契机。本文首先详细的分析了我校学生的规模,教师、教务管理员实施毕业设计管理的现状,详细的分析了毕业设计管理系统研究背景和意义;其次介绍了系统设计、开发过程中应用到的软件体系架构、.NET组件技术、数据库技术和Web服务理论;接着详细的分析了系统的功能需求,包括系统可行性分析、功能模块分析和非功能性需求分析,导出了系统的逻辑业务功能;然后对系统实施了设计工作,采用了结构化流程图设计了系统的每一个功能模块,同时实施了系统数据库设计,包括系统概念设计、逻辑表设计;接着使用ASP.NET动态网页设计语言和VC#编程语言,实现系统的逻辑功能,同时对系统进行测试工作,确认系统是否能够完成需求分析导出的逻辑功能,系统测试结果表明系统完全能够达到预期目标,有效的提高了毕业设计管理系统的自动化、信息化和规范化的管理水平。

论文目录

  • 摘要
  • ABSTRACT
  • 第一章 绪论
  • 1.1 课题研究背景
  • 1.2 课题研究现状
  • 1.3 课题研究目的与意义
  • 1.4 本人主要工作
  • 1.5 本文组织架构
  • 第二章 系统研究关键技术
  • 2.1 系统体系架构
  • 2.1.1 软件系统架构介绍
  • 2.1.2 C/S体系架构
  • 2.1.3 B/S体系架构
  • 2.1.4 系统体系架构特点
  • 2.2.NET组件技术
  • 2.2.1.NET框架介绍
  • 2.2.2 ASP .NET
  • 2.2.3 ADO.NET数据库访问技术
  • 2.2.4 Visual Studio2005
  • 2.3 数据库技术
  • 2.4 Web服务理论
  • 2.5 本章小结
  • 第三章 系统需求分析
  • 3.1 系统可行性分析
  • 3.1.1 技术可行性
  • 3.1.2 运行可行性
  • 3.1.3 经济可行性
  • 3.2 系统功能需求分析
  • 3.2.1 教务管理员模块功能
  • 3.2.2 教师模块功能
  • 3.2.3 学生模块功能
  • 3.3 系统非功能需求分析
  • 3.4 本章小结
  • 第四章 系统功能设计
  • 4.1 系统设计原则
  • 4.2 系统功能设计
  • 4.2.1 登录模块设计
  • 4.2.2 教务管理功能模块设计
  • 4.2.3 教师功能模块设计
  • 4.2.4 学生功能模块设计
  • 4.3 系统体系架构设计
  • 4.3.1 系统网络拓扑结构
  • 4.3.2 系统体系架构实现
  • 4.4 系统数据库设计
  • 4.4.1 数据库概念设计
  • 4.4.2 数据库物理设计
  • 4.5 本章小结
  • 第五章 系统实现与测试
  • 5.1 系统实现关键技术
  • 5.1.1 系统页面生成技术
  • 5.1.2 系统安全控制技术
  • 5.2 数据库访问实现
  • 5.3 系统功能实现
  • 5.3.1 系统登录模块实现
  • 5.3.2 学生模块实现
  • 5.3.3 教师模块实现
  • 5.3.4 教务管理模块
  • 5.4 系统测试
  • 5.4.1 系统测试概述
  • 5.4.2 系统测试环境
  • 5.4.3 获取系统测试需求
  • 5.4.4 登录模块数测试
  • 5.4.5 教师搜索论题功能测试
  • 5.4.6 上传下载功能测试
  • 5.4.7 测试结果
  • 5.5 本章小结
  • 第六章 总结与展望
  • 6.1 本文总结
  • 6.2 未来工作展望
  • 致谢
  • 参考文献
  • 作者简历
  • 相关论文文献

    标签:;  ;  ;  

    基于Web技术的毕业设计管理系统研究与实现
    下载Doc文档

    猜你喜欢